Impact: cleanup, no functionality changed
The 'time_adj' local variable is named in a very confusing
way because it almost shadows the 'time_adjust' global
variable - which is used in this same function.
Rename it to 'delta' - to make them stand apart more clearly.
kernel/time/ntp.o:
   text	   data	    bss	    dec	    hex	filename
   2545	    114	    144	   2803	    af3	ntp.o.before
   2545	    114	    144	   2803	    af3	ntp.o.after
md5:
   
1bf0b3be564512279ba7cee299d1d2be  ntp.o.before.asm
   
1bf0b3be564512279ba7cee299d1d2be  ntp.o.after.asm
Signed-off-by: Ingo Molnar <mingo@elte.hu>
